âšī¸ What is a f/2.8?
The f/2.8 aperture is a moderately wide aperture setting commonly found on camera lenses, representing a good balance between light-gathering ability and depth of field. The f/2.8 aperture is one stop narrower than f/2, meaning it allows half as much light, but it's still considered a wide aperture. F/2.8 is a popular maximum aperture for many zoom lenses, providing good performance in various lighting conditions.

âšī¸ What is a f/5.6?
The f/5.6 aperture is a moderate to narrow aperture setting commonly found on camera lenses, representing a smaller opening that provides good depth of field while allowing moderate light entry. The f/5.6 aperture is one stop narrower than f/4, meaning it allows half as much light, but it provides greater depth of field. F/5.6 is a common aperture setting for many photographic applications.
